Warm up with a bowl of Whole30 Hearty Lamb Soup, a nourishing and flavor-packed dish that perfectly balances tender lamb, hearty vegetables, and aromatic herbs. This paleo-friendly, Whole30-compliant recipe features seared boneless lamb shoulder simmered with a medley of sweet potatoes, zucchini, carrots, and celery in a rich tomato and beef broth base. Seasoned with fragrant thyme, rosemary, and bay leaves, every spoonful offers comforting, slow-cooked depth that's ideal for colder weather or meal prepping. Ready in just under two hours and bursting with wholesome, nutrient-dense ingredients, this one-pot wonder is perfect for family dinners or a satisfying weeknight meal. Serve it hot, garnished with fresh parsley for a refreshing finish.
Scan with your phone to download!
Cut the boneless lamb shoulder into 1-inch cubes. Pat dry with paper towels and season with salt and black pepper.
In a large pot, heat olive oil over medium-high heat. Add the lamb cubes in batches to avoid overcrowding, and sear until all sides are browned, about 5 minutes per batch. Remove the lamb and set aside.
In the same pot, add diced onion and sauté until translucent, about 3 minutes.
Add minced garlic, sliced carrots, and sliced celery to the pot. Cook while stirring occasionally for another 5 minutes until slightly softened.
Stir in the diced sweet potato and zucchini, and cook for an additional 2 minutes.
Add tomato paste to the pot and stir well to coat the vegetables. Cook for 2 more minutes to enhance the flavors.
Return the browned lamb to the pot, along with canned diced tomatoes, beef broth, bay leaves, dried thyme, and dried rosemary.
Bring the soup to a boil, then reduce the heat to low. Cover and simmer for about 1 hour, or until the lamb and vegetables are tender.
Remove bay leaves and discard them.
Taste the soup and adjust seasoning with additional salt and pepper if needed.
Serve hot, garnished with chopped fresh parsley.
Serving size | (3346.7g) |
---|
Amount per serving | % Daily Value* |
---|---|
Calories | 2208.1 |
Total Fat 144.2g | 0% |
Saturated Fat 47.7g | 0% |
Polyunsaturated Fat 8.9g | |
Cholesterol 353.8mg | 0% |
Sodium 9721.4mg | 0% |
Total Carbohydrate 125.8g | 0% |
Dietary Fiber 36.0g | 0% |
Total Sugars 68.1g | |
Protein 111.3g | 0% |
Vitamin D 0IU | 0% |
Calcium 742.6mg | 0% |
Iron 17.6mg | 0% |
Potassium 6442.7mg | 0% |
Source of Calories